Safety controller for mobile machines

December 2011 PLCs, DCSs & Controllers

Almost all mobile vehicles have functions which may endanger persons and material. In more and more application areas, clearly defined product standards have been in place for some time. Examples are vehicle lifts and refuse trucks. As a result of the revised machinery directive, machine manufacturers often have to meet new requirements. There is therefore an increasing demand for certified electronic assemblies for mobile vehicles. The R360 safety controller supplied by ifm electronic can be used in applications up to category 3/PL d to EN ISO 13849-1 and SIL 2 to EN 62061.

The R360 safety controller is capable of extended monitoring and test routines for hardware and software. It features safe inputs and outputs for analogue, digital, pulse and PWM signals. CAN interfaces with CANopen, CANsafety and SAE J1939 protocol are available and it is programmable to IEC 61131-3 with CoDeSys.

The integrated hardware and software functions allow applications to be controlled and monitored according to the new machinery directive. Permanent monitoring of CPU, memory and other hardware by the operating system, together with the extended diagnostic functions of the outputs, ensures safe operation of the control process.

The easy and clear CoDeSys programming system includes all important system information needed for the application program. Via the CAN interface, the devices can be connected to further controllers or input/output modules in the R360 device family using the CANsafety and CANopen protocol.

The safety concept monitors all internal and external functions and reliably switches off in case of an error. Special test routines for hardware and software monitoring are implemented in the devices. The certified device hardware, operating system software and programming tools make it easier for the project engineer to obtain approval for a machine as it is only necessary to concentrate on the application program.
